Transaction 57157b67cd5f6d4a4a560ac0e416233da32ab4e9625d35f8a97ba2e7d09ee7e1
1 Input
1 Output
-
57157b67cd5f6d4a4a560ac0e416233da32ab4e9625d35f8a97ba2e7d09ee7e1:0
- value
- 308772
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a86d09d76a31388a5ab0b3d115d8753c97ce4e7 OP_EQUAL
- address
- 3EKUg7uxcPgH7SywxLyK9Fn7qbBqvfJ58C